As Russian President Vladimir Putin prepares for a state visit to China from May 19 to 20, state media CGTN has published an analysis examining the evolution of China-Russia relations at a pivotal geopolitical moment. The visit underscores the deepening strategic coordination between the two nations amid shifting global dynamics and may carry implications for energy, trade, and multilateral cooperation.

- Timing and Significance: The visit occurs amid heightened geopolitical tensions and ongoing conflicts in Ukraine and the Middle East. It signals continued alignment between Beijing and Moscow on core strategic interests. - Energy Cooperation: Russia has become a leading supplier of crude oil and natural gas to China, with pipeline infrastructure and long-term contracts forming a key pillar of the relationship. This visit may yield further agreements or updates on existing projects. - Trade and Investment: Bilateral trade volumes have reached record highs in recent years, driven by increased demand for Russian commodities and Chinese manufactured goods. The visit could open new avenues for investment in transportation, digital infrastructure, and agriculture. - Multilateral Coordination: Both nations have consistently coordinated their positions in the United Nations Security Council and other forums. The visit is likely to reaffirm joint stances on issues such as non-interference and reform of global governance institutions. Ahead of Russian President Vladimir Putin’s visit to China from May 19 to 20, CGTN has published an article examining the evolution of China-Russia relations at a historically significant moment. The piece highlights how head-of-state diplomacy has served as a stabilizing anchor for the bilateral partnership, which has grown increasingly robust in recent years. The upcoming visit is expected to reinforce commitments made during previous high-level meetings, with both sides signaling a shared interest in advancing cooperation across energy, infrastructure, and technology sectors. CGTN’s analysis notes that the relationship has matured beyond traditional bilateral ties to encompass coordination on international platforms such as the United Nations and the Shanghai Cooperation Organisation. While the specific agenda of the visit has not been fully disclosed, analysts suggest that energy trade—particularly natural gas and oil—will feature prominently. China remains a major consumer of Russian energy resources, and the partnership has expanded following shifts in global supply chains and sanctions regimes. The visit also comes at a time when both countries are advocating for a multipolar world order, challenging the dominance of Western-led institutions. The sustained engagement between China and Russia through head-of-state diplomacy reflects a deliberate strategy to insulate their partnership from external shocks, according to geopolitical analysts. While the relationship is often described as a “no limits” partnership, experts caution that it is pragmatic rather than ideological, driven by mutual economic and security interests. From a financial markets perspective, the visit may provide a short-term catalyst for energy and commodity-linked assets, particularly those tied to Russian exports. However, investors should be mindful of the broader geopolitical context, including ongoing sanctions and potential secondary sanctions risks for entities facilitating trade between the two countries. Long-term implications could include deeper integration of payment systems, reduced reliance on the US dollar in bilateral transactions, and expanded use of national currencies. Yet structural challenges—such as demographic pressures, technology gaps, and divergent economic models—may limit the pace of integration. As always, market participants are advised to monitor official statements and joint communiqués for specific policy signals, while avoiding overreaction to rhetorical flourishes.
